Hermite-Hadamard and Hermite-Hadamard-Fej\'er type Inequalities for Generalized Fractional Integrals
Abstract
In this paper we obtain the Hermite-Hadamard and Hermite-Hadamard-Fej\'er type inequalities for fractional integrals which generalize the two familiar fractional integrals namely, the Riemann-Liouville and the Hadamard fractional integrals into a single form. We prove that, in most cases, we obtain the Riemann--Liouville and the Hadamard equivalence just by taking limits when a parameter $\rho \rightarrow 1$ and $\rho \rightarrow 0^+$, respectively.
